Background information about the job or company

The IT Project Manager is responsible for the successful execution of IT-related projects within the set requirements, timeframe, and budget. The individual will be responsible for planning, organizing, and integrating cross-functional information technology projects that are significant in scope and impact. Additionally, the Project Manager is also responsible for coordinating and managing the lifecycle of all change activities/ initiatives within the bank’s information systems and IT infrastructures.

Responsibilities or duties

  • Developing project plans, goals, and budgets; identifying resources needed.
  • Developing schedules and methods for measuring results
  • Guiding and performing strategic analysis for the project
  • Organizing and managing all phases of the project to ensure on-time completion
  • Assembling and coordinating project team members; assigning individual responsibilities
  • Preparing requests for proposals and conducting all necessary meetings to facilitate selection of project services and products
  • Planning and overseeing the preparation and dissemination of project communications.
  • Managing resources for projects, such as computer equipment and employees.
  • Identifying potential risks and preparing mitigation strategies is another critical responsibility.
  • Conducting risk assessments for projects
  • Oversee project scope control, quality control, communication management, change control management, risk management and issue management.
  • Escalates impediments, manages risk, helps ensure value delivery, and helps drive relentless improvement.
  • Mange Increments /Releases.
  • Participates in analysis of IT solutions by tracking the execution of features and capabilities using metrics and escalating and tracking impediments.
  • Facilitates project meetings.
  • Accepts, categorizes and prioritizes change requests in line with business strategy and objectives.
  • Coordinates activities of Change Advisory Board (CAB) and Emergency Change Advisory Board (ECAB).
  • Act as secretariat for the CAB and ECAB (meeting scheduling, prior circulation of change requests and agenda to be considered, meeting invites and quorum formation).
  • Ensure adequate user awareness on changes to systems, infrastructures and products.
  • Ensure adequate tracking and monitoring of change items.
  • Interface with the Configuration Manager for integration of configuration management database (CMDB) with change record/items.
  • Ensure that changes are recorded and evaluated, and that authorized changes are prioritized, planned, tested, implemented, documented, reviewed and communicated in a controlled manner
  • Ensure that all changes to configuration items (CIs) are recorded in the configuration management system
  • Optimize overall business risk - it is often correct to minimize business risk but sometimes it is appropriate to knowingly accept a risk because of the potential benefit.
  • Perform other functions as assigned by the Country Managing Director.

Qualifications or requ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science or related field
  • PMP or Project Management Certifications is a plus
  • Any IT certification such as CISM, CISA, ITIL, COBIT 5 or similar is required
  • Expert level in Microsoft Office Applications, including MS Excel & Project

Experience needed

  • Minimum of 3 years of IT project management experience
  • Project management and leadership skills for managing projects and the teams involved with them
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ills to coordinate with team members and management and explain technical issues
  • Analytical and problem-solving skills to handle any issues that occur during project completion
  • Organization and time management skills to keep projects on track and within budget
  • Excellent resource planning and task scheduling skills
  • Thorough knowledge of Project Management principles, concepts, and practices.
  • Well-rounded understanding of technology, operations, and business processes
